I am looking to have the 2 front windows on my 2015 Ford Edge tinted to match the rears, and i'm not having any luck finding any reputable shops in the area that carry anything other than generic no-name window film.

 

Previously, I had a 2015 Cherokee, and the EWF Classic Charcoal 30% matched the rears perfectly.  Sitting the Cherokee and Edge next to each other, the windows look very similar in color.  The rear windows on the Edge meter at 22%, the fronts meter at 74%, thus I believe either EWF Classic Charcoal 30% or Global QDP 30% would be as close to a perfect match as i'm going to get.

 

I'm not opposed to traveling a couple of hours to get a quality installation completed, nor am I opposed to installing the film myself if anyone knows where I can obtain the film from in the area.

Thanks for the assistance.  Talked to Ultimate yesterday, they only use Llumar for OEM match, Huper they only carry a film that's pretty reflective.  Llumar only makes ATC35 ATC20, one which would be lighter than OEM, one which would be darker.  3M films to me are way too green for an OEM match.  

 

I only found one place in Altamonte Springs that claimed to carry Global film.  Made an appointment for this morning, showed up to have QDP 30% installed, and he only had Global on display to show to customers.  Every single roll of film in the back was some off-brand junk, nothing that came close to 30%.

If you have lighter privacy glass like the Jeep Renegade, the ATC 30% will be perfect.  Below is the Renegade we just did in it.  3M Color Stable 35% will probably be another great match.  3M CS is a very black film that looks darker than it is...so will look more like a 30%.  The greenish one from 3M is FX Premium which is not a good match.

Learn something new every day!  Llumar's website only shows ATC20 and ATC35, so I was definitely not aware that they are now making ATC30.  

 

Ran by Stellar Window Tint in Apopka just to see if they had a sample piece of film, and in 15 minutes they had it installed on the Edge.  Can't complain at all about the color and shade match, especially for not being 100% dry.  Glad you guys were around to help :)

 

*edit* adding pictures, looks to be a pretty good match for the OEM Ford rear windows.  When outside, the iPhone camera makes the fronts look lighter than the rears, inside the garage they look darker.  In person, they look to be almost 100% perfect match, just the slight greenish hue from the OEM glass that isn't visible on the rears.  Overall i'm very happy, and glad I was informed of a new product today :D
